Search results for "France, Canada, United States"
HDMission to Mars (2000)

Mission to Mars (2000)

Mission to Mars (2000)
HD
IMDb: 5.6
114

When contact is lost with the crew of the first Mars expedition, a rescue mission is launched to discover their fate.